use:[{loader:'ts-loader',options:{// 指定特定的ts编译配置,为了区分脚本的ts配置configFile:path.resolve(__dirname,'../tsconfig.loader.json'),// 对应文件添加个.ts或.tsx后缀appendTsSuffixTo:[/\.vue$/],},},],} ts-loader 为单进程执行类型检查和
"@vue/compiler-sfc": "^3.0.11", 1. 2. 3. 安装vue3 及相关库,添加 vue 类型文件 npm i vue@next vuex@4.0.0-rc.1 vue-router --save src 文件夹下添加 shims-vue.d.ts 文件,解决 vue 类型报错 // shims-vue.d.ts declare module '*.vue' { import type { DefineComponent } from 'vue'...
至此我们已经处理完前端三大件 HTMl JS CSS,完成了一个网页组成的基本条件,但只是这些远远不够,接下来我们继续完善 静态资源/vue3/ts/代码规范/多环境 等配置 静态资源(图片,字体,音频等) 资源模块(asset module)是一种模块类型,它允许使用资源文件(字体,图标等)而无需配置额外 loader。 在webpack 5之前,通常...
新起了一个vue3 ts的taro项目, 通过fork-ts-checker-webpack-plugin配置eslint与ts运行时能检查的功能时出现了bug 下面是我的配置项 chain.plugin('tschecker').use(require('fork-ts-checker-webpack-plugin'), [ { typescript: { configFile: path.resolve(__dirname, '..', 'tsconfig.json'), build...
相关平台 微信小程序 小程序基础库: 3.5.3 使用框架: Vue 3 复现步骤 npx @tarojs/cli@4.0.4 init demo-vue3 选择 vue3 ts webpack5 sass pnpm 初次启动缺失 "@babel/plugin-proposal-class-properties" , 安装后重新 dev:weapp 选择运行,发现 <nut-toast v-model:visible=
笔者两年前曾写过一篇文章《Webpack4 搭建 Vue 项目》,后来随着 webpack5 和 vue3 的面世,一直想升级下我这个 createVue 项目,但是苦于没有时间(其实是因...
git clone https://github.com/qyuanq/vue-ts-webpack5.git cd vue-ts-webpack5 安装依赖npm install 安装huskywindows执行 npx husky-init ; npm installmac执行 npx husky-init && npm install开发模式运行npm run serve 打包项目npm run build
main.ts import{ createApp }from"vue";importboxfrom"./pages/App.vue";importstorefrom'./store';importButtonfrom'ant-design-vue/lib/Button';import'ant-design-vue/dist/antd.less';constapp =createApp(box); app.use(store).use(Button).mount('#app'); ...
项目:mr-vue3-ts-consult-patient2 小程序 基础 项目:mr-music 云开发 uni-app uni-app-项目:mr-mp-uni-mall Taro Taro-项目:mr-mp-taro-juanpi React 基础 组件化 过渡动画、CSS Redux Router Hooks 项目:mr-airbnb API 项目:mr-react18-ts-music SSR Vue3 SSR Nuxt3 Nuxt3-项目:mr-ssr-nuxt3-...
使用webpack5,vue3搭建项目 稳定地enalpro 创建 Web 应用 ## 特性 - 🪐 [Vue 3](https://github.com/vuejs/vue-next), [wepack@5](https://webpack.js.org/), [pnpm](https://pnpm.js.org/),减小node_modules体积 <!-- - 🗂 [基于文件的路由](./src/pages) --> - 📦 [...